
Housing costs in Hooper?
A typical home costs
$599,800, which is 77.4% more expensive than the national average of
$338,100 and 17.5% more expensive than the average Utah home, at
$510,600. Renting a two-bedroom unit in Hooper costs
$1,530 per month, which is 19.5% more than the national average of
$1,280 and 19.0% more than the state average of
$1,240.
Can I afford Hooper?
To live comfortably in Hooper (zip 84315), Utah, a minimum annual income of
$114,840 for a family, and
$50,000 for a single person is recommended.
